Dehesa de Extremadura


The Iberian ham under the certificate of origin Dehesa de Extremadura is one of the most valued Iberian hams by gastronomical experts all over the world. Dehesa makes reference to the landscape where the farmers use to go across in south west of Spain. Iberian ham under the certificate of origin Dehesa de Extremadura is made with pure Iberian pig or with a crossbreed superior than 75 %.

The ecosystem of Extremadura has more than a million hectares of Dehesa, and it is one of the best well maintained landscapes in Europe. The regions where the pigs are reared are concentrated with holm oak and cork oak in Caceres and Badajoz provinces. Elaboration and maturation areas are located in Sierras del Suroeste of Badajoz, Ibor-Villuercas, Cáceres-Gredos south, Sierra de Montanchez and Sierra San Pedro.
